CVE-2026-53179 staging: rtl8723bs: fix buffer over-read in rtw_update_protection

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: staging: rtl8723bs: fix buffer over-read in rtwupdateprotection rtwupdateprotection is called with a pointer offset into the ies buffer but the full ielength is passed, causing a potential buffer over-read...
